With her upgraded low-hour Caterpillar C-12 power (and extended warranties until April 2013), recently AwlGripped hull, updated electronics, updated entertainment systems, updated interior decor, new hydraulic dinghy lift, new aft sunshade and much more, SWEET SUE is one of the finest Eastbay 49s on the market today. She shows like a boat several years newer. The photographs in this listing were just taken a few days ago by a professional photographer and are available on request.

The Biggest Pros and Cons
The 2001 Grand Banks Eastbay 49 HX is a well-regarded classic motor yacht known for its blend of traditional craftsmanship and modern features. Here are some of the pros and cons associated with this model:
Pros
Timeless Design: The Eastbay 49 HX features a classic semi-displacement hull and elegant lines that have stood the test of time, appealing to those who appreciate traditional yacht styling.
Spacious Layout: With a well-thought-out interior, it offers comfortable accommodations including multiple staterooms, a full galley, and ample salon space, making it ideal for extended cruising.
Solid Construction: Built by Grand Banks, it boasts quality craftsmanship and durable materials, ensuring reliability and longevity.
Efficient Performance: The semi-displacement hull provides a good balance between speed and fuel efficiency, suitable for both coastal cruising and longer passages.
Flybridge and Exterior Space: The flybridge offers excellent visibility and additional outdoor living space, perfect for entertaining or enjoying the view.
Cons
Age-Related Maintenance: Being a 2001 model, it may require ongoing maintenance or upgrades to systems such as electronics, plumbing, or engine components to keep it in optimal condition.
Fuel Consumption: While efficient for its size and class, the Eastbay 49 HX’s semi-displacement hull can have higher fuel consumption compared to newer planing hull designs.
Interior Styling: Some may find the interior decor and finishes dated compared to contemporary yachts, potentially necessitating modernization.
Draft Considerations: With a moderate draft, it may be limited in very shallow waters or certain cruising grounds.
Limited High-Speed Capability: Designed more for comfortable cruising than high-speed travel, it may not satisfy owners seeking faster performance.
